Module: ProspectusDockerhub

Defined in:
lib/prospectus_dockerhub.rb

Defined Under Namespace

Classes: Build

Constant Summary collapse

STATUS_MAP =
{
  -4 => 'canceled',
  -2 => 'exception',
  -1 => 'error',
  0 => 'pending',
  1 => 'claimed',
  2 => 'started',
  3 => 'cloned',
  4 => 'readme',
  5 => 'dockerfile',
  6 => 'built',
  7 => 'bundled',
  8 => 'uploaded',
  9 => 'pushed',
  10 => 'done',
  11 => 'queued'
}.freeze
GOOD_STATUSES =

rubocop:disable Metrics/LineLength

%w[started cloned readme dockerfile built bundled uploaded pushed queued claimed pending].freeze
STATUS_XPATH =
'//span[contains(@class, "BuildStatus__statusWrapper__")]'.freeze